你查询的IP:[114.80.5.104]  地理位置:中国–上海–上海电信/IDC机房

最新查询59.80.87.118 203.89.5.6 116.56.29.51 122.4.2.27 121.32.87.18 124.20.42.12 60.235.28.23 218.7.192.64 59.172.98.50 114.80.5.104 119.42.136.66 122.248.48.94 121.76.199.187 118.88.128.51 203.91.120.69 58.116.58.20 117.74.64.158 203.176.168.184 58.16.212.217 58.30.219.183 220.192.178.157 124.68.65.210 202.127.16.4 125.169.50.111 116.208.251.46 203.118.192.96 203.158.16.234 202.91.176.249 220.234.66.121 60.160.159.98 124.240.189.50